TOW #5: Visual

Through the usage of pop culture, the creator (who is left unnamed) of this image is able to sustain a large audience to the anti-smoking movement, creating an effective piece of propaganda.  While the image itself is simplistic, it manages to draw in a large audience due to its reference to the popular video game brick breaker, a game that is easily recognizable to all.  Within the picture itself, the bricks, which are broken during the game, represent a set of lungs.  This communicates to the audience that through the usage of tobacco, oneself is only slowly beating away their own health, in particularly their lungs.  Cleverly enough, the author also chooses to represent the paddle, which is used to hit the ball which breaks the bricks, is represented as a cigarette.  This shows the audience that cigarettes themselves are what are destroying our lungs.  As a result of this images simplistic and clear point, it is not only easy for the audience to comprehend the message, but it also has a greater impact on the audience because of its usage of the reference to brick breaker.  I believe that this piece of propaganda for the anti smoking community is very effective in a sense that it sends a deeper message to the audience of not only how smoking can affect your health, but also of why not to smoke.  Through the usage of brick breaker, the creator of the image is subliminally telling his audience that smoking is all fun and games until your health has depleted.  This relates to brick breaker because the game in itself is fun until all of the bricks are gone and the game is finally over.  Through this deeper interpretation, I believe that this ad not only completed its task in bringing the attention of the anti smoking movement to a greater audience, but also solidified itself as one of the most recognizable pieces of anti-smoking propaganda.3.
